Score 92-94/100 · Drink 2005-2020, Robert Parker, Feb 2005
The outstanding 2002 Cabernet Sauvignon (the finest of the first three vintages) exhibits a dense ruby/purple color as well as a fragrant bouquet of cedar, smoke, black currants, sweet plums and cherries, and a hint of loamy soil. Broad and fleshy on the palate, with beautiful purity, nicely integrated acidity and tannin, and a succulent, concentrated finish, this 2002 should be accessible young, yet age nicely for 10-15 years. This is an estate-bottled 100% Cabernet Sauvignon that is aged in 100% new French oak for 25 months prior to bottling.
